Understanding the Market and Your Niche

Before diving into the process of starting your bikini line, it’s crucial to understand the market and identify your niche. The swimwear industry is vast and diverse, catering to various tastes, preferences, and body types. Conducting thorough market research will help you grasp current trends, consumer behavior, and competitors. This research phase is foundational in determining the unique selling proposition (USP) of your brand, which could be anything from sustainable materials, inclusive sizing, designer collaborations, or innovative designs.

Defining Your Target Audience

Identifying your target audience is a pivotal step in creating a successful bikini line. Understanding who your customers are, what they prefer, and how they shop will guide your design, marketing, and sales strategies. Consider factors such as age, body type, lifestyle, and purchasing power. For instance, if your target audience is young women who prioritize sustainability, your brand should focus on eco-friendly materials and practices.

Sourcing Materials and Manufacturers

Sourcing the right materials and manufacturers is critical for the production of high-quality bikinis. Consider factors such as fabric comfort, durability, and sustainability. When selecting a manufacturer, ensure they align with your brand values, whether that’s prioritizing ethical labor practices, reducing environmental impact, or meeting specific quality standards.

Prototyping and Testing

Once you have your designs and materials, it’s time to create prototypes. Testing your prototypes on a variety of body types and gathering feedback is essential for making necessary adjustments before full-scale production. This step can help identify any design or quality issues early on, saving time and resources in the long run.

What are the benefits of waxing versus sugaring for my bikini line?

Waxing and sugaring are two popular methods for removing hair from the bikini line. Both methods have their benefits and drawbacks. Waxing is a more traditional method that involves applying hot wax to the skin, then removing it with a cloth strip. This method can be more painful, especially in sensitive areas, but it provides longer-lasting results. Sugaring, on the other hand, is a more gentle method that uses a sugar-based paste to remove hair. This method is less painful and can be more suitable for sensitive skin.

The benefits of waxing include smoother skin for a longer period, reduced hair growth over time, and the ability to remove coarser hairs. However, waxing can be more painful, and the skin may be more prone to redness and irritation. Sugaring, on the other hand, is a more gentle and natural method that is less likely to cause irritation. The benefits of sugaring include smoother skin, reduced ingrown hairs, and a more comfortable experience. However, sugaring may not provide the same level of long-lasting results as waxing. Ultimately, the choice between waxing and sugaring depends on your individual skin type, hair texture, and personal preferences.

How can I minimize the risk of ingrown hairs and razor burn when shaving my bikini line?

Shaving is a common method for removing hair from the bikini line, but it can be prone to ingrown hairs and razor burn. To minimize the risk of ingrown hairs and razor burn, it is essential to prepare the skin properly before shaving. Exfoliate the skin gently to remove dead skin cells, and use a sharp razor with a lubricating strip to reduce friction. Shave in the direction of hair growth, rather than against it, and avoid shaving over the same spot multiple times.

In addition to proper shaving techniques, it is also important to take care of your skin after shaving. Apply a soothing aftershave balm or moisturizer to calm the skin and reduce irritation. Avoid using harsh products or exfoliants that can dry out the skin and cause irritation. If you do experience ingrown hairs or razor burn, apply a warm compress to the affected area to reduce inflammation and promote healing. By taking the right precautions and using the right techniques, you can minimize the risk of ingrown hairs and razor burn and enjoy a smooth, healthy-looking bikini line.

How can I maintain good hygiene and prevent infection in my bikini line area?

Maintaining good hygiene is essential for preventing infection in the bikini line area. After shaving, waxing, or sugaring, make sure to clean the area thoroughly with soap and water. Pat the area dry with a clean towel, rather than rubbing it vigorously, which can cause irritation. Apply an antibacterial cream or ointment to the area to help prevent infection, and avoid sharing personal care products or razors with others.

In addition to good hygiene practices, it is also important to take steps to prevent irritation and ingrown hairs. Avoid wearing tight clothing that can cause friction and irritation, and wear breathable fabrics such as cotton or linen. Exfoliate the skin regularly to remove dead skin cells and prevent ingrown hairs, and apply a soothing aftershave balm or moisturizer to calm the skin. By maintaining good hygiene and taking steps to prevent irritation, you can reduce the risk of infection and enjoy a healthy, smooth-looking bikini line.
